Our Community One hundred thousand Korean children have been adopted into the United States. With their extended families, they form a Korean adoption community of over two million.
KAAN's Mission is: to support networking and build understanding among adoptees, adoptive families, Koreans and Korean Americans.
What is KAAN? KAAN is the Korean American Adoptee Adoptive Family Network. Adoptees, adoptive parents and Korean Americans support KAAN, making it a most inclusive organization. KAAN is a network which links individuals and organizations across the United States, Canada, Korea, and the world.
The Tenth Annual KAAN Conference will bring members of the international Korean adoption community together in Chicago for a program that is designed to encourage increased awareness of all of the issues that face our community today.
